Entering the fragrant body lotion market can be a lucrative venture, given the increasing consumer demand for scented skincare products. This article will guide you through the essential steps to successfully launch your fragrant body lotion brand, covering market research, product development, branding, marketing strategies, and distribution channels.

The global body lotion market is experiencing significant growth, driven by rising awareness of skincare and the increasing popularity of scented products. According to recent analyses, the fragrance market is projected to grow substantially, indicating a robust opportunity for new entrants. Understanding these trends is crucial for positioning your product effectively.
Identifying your target audience is a critical first step. Consider demographics such as age, gender, and lifestyle preferences. For instance, younger consumers may prefer trendy, eco-friendly products, while older demographics might prioritize moisturizing benefits. Conduct surveys or focus groups to gather insights about consumer preferences and needs.
Creating a high-quality fragrant body lotion involves selecting the right ingredients. Focus on:
- Base Ingredients: Choose moisturizing agents like shea butter, cocoa butter, or aloe vera.
- Fragrance Selection: Decide whether to use synthetic fragrances or natural essential oils. Natural fragrances are increasingly popular due to their perceived health benefits.
- Skin Type Consideration: Formulate products for different skin types (dry, oily, sensitive) to cater to a broader audience.
Before launching, conduct thorough testing to ensure product safety and efficacy. This includes:
- Stability Testing: Ensure the product maintains its quality over time.
- Allergy Testing: Identify any potential allergens in your formulation.
- Regulatory Compliance: Familiarize yourself with local regulations regarding cosmetic products to ensure compliance.
A strong brand identity helps differentiate your product in a crowded market. Consider the following elements:
- Brand Name: Choose a name that reflects the essence of your product and resonates with your target audience.
- Logo and Packaging Design: Invest in professional design services to create appealing packaging that stands out on shelves.
- Brand Story: Develop a compelling narrative about your brand's origins, values, and mission to connect with consumers emotionally.
Position your brand effectively by defining its unique selling proposition (USP). This could be based on:
- Ingredient Quality: Highlight the use of organic or sustainably sourced ingredients.
- Fragrance Variety: Offer a diverse range of scents to appeal to different preferences.
- Eco-Friendly Practices: Emphasize sustainable packaging and production methods.
In today's digital age, an effective online presence is crucial. Implement the following strategies:
- Social Media Marketing: Utilize platforms like Instagram and TikTok to showcase your products through engaging content, including tutorials and user-generated content.
- Influencer Collaborations: Partner with beauty influencers to reach a wider audience and build credibility.
- Search Engine Optimization (SEO): Optimize your website and content to improve visibility in search engine results.
Don't overlook traditional marketing methods:
- Sampling Events: Organize events where potential customers can sample your products.
- Retail Partnerships: Collaborate with local boutiques or beauty stores to stock your products.
- Promotional Offers: Consider introductory discounts or bundle deals to encourage first-time purchases.
Selecting the appropriate distribution channels is vital for reaching your target audience effectively. Consider:
- E-commerce Platforms: Selling through your website and popular platforms like Amazon can increase accessibility.
- Brick-and-Mortar Stores: Establish partnerships with retailers to reach customers who prefer in-store shopping.
- Subscription Services: Explore subscription box services that cater to beauty and skincare enthusiasts.
Efficient logistics are essential for maintaining product availability and customer satisfaction. Focus on:
- Inventory Management: Implement systems to track inventory levels and manage restocking efficiently.
- Shipping Solutions: Choose reliable shipping partners to ensure timely delivery of products.
To evaluate the success of your fragrant body lotion brand, track relevant KPIs, including:
- Sales Growth: Monitor sales figures to assess market penetration and growth.
- Customer Feedback: Collect reviews and feedback to understand customer satisfaction and areas for improvement.
- Brand Awareness: Use metrics such as website traffic and social media engagement to gauge brand visibility.
Stay agile and be prepared to adapt your strategies based on market trends and consumer feedback. Regularly review your product offerings and marketing tactics to ensure they align with evolving consumer preferences.
Entering the fragrant body lotion market requires careful planning, creativity, and a deep understanding of consumer needs. By focusing on quality product development, effective branding, and strategic marketing, you can carve out a successful niche in this growing industry.
